    Zona Arqueologica de Coba

    Travelers will explore the impressive Cobá archaeological site on a guided tour led by a certified bilingual guide. Surrounded by the lush Mayan jungle, they will walk or ride along ancient sacbé (white stone roads) connecting the main structures of this once-powerful Mayan city. During the visit, guests will discover the history, architecture, and cultural significance of Cobá, including its role as an important trading and ceremonial center. They will see temples, stelae, and hidden ruins immersed in nature, as well as the iconic Nohoch Mul pyramid—the tallest in the Yucatán Peninsula—offering a unique glimpse into the grandeur of the ancient Maya civilization. Throughout the experience, the guide will provide engaging insights, stories, and historical context, allowing travelers to fully understand and appreciate this remarkable site while enjoying free time for photos and exploration.

    Travelers will visit Aldea Maya Yuum Kin, a traditional Mayan community where they will experience authentic local culture and ancestral traditions in a natural setting. During the visit, guests will be welcomed by local hosts who will share insights into their way of life, customs, and deep connection with nature. Travelers will learn about medicinal plants, their uses, and the importance they hold in Mayan healing practices. They will also discover the fascinating world of Melipona bees, a sacred species for the Maya, known for their unique honey and cultural significance. As part of the experience, visitors will participate in a hands-on clay workshop, where they will learn ancient techniques to create their own handmade piece. All materials are included, and each guest can take their creation home as a meaningful souvenir. This immersive activity offers a genuine cultural connection.
